如何使用CSS选择器定位以字符串开头的ARIA标签?

如何使用CSS选择器定位以字符串开头的ARIA标签?

💡 原文英文,约600词,阅读约需2分钟。
📝

内容提要

在网页开发中,使用CSS属性选择器和^=运算符可以根据ARIA标签前缀为按钮应用样式,从而提升可访问性和用户体验。

🎯

关键要点

  • 在网页开发中,使用CSS选择器可以显著提升用户界面设计。
  • 开发者面临的一个常见挑战是如何根据动态属性(如ARIA标签)应用样式。
  • CSS提供了属性选择器,可以根据HTML元素的属性存在或值应用样式。
  • 使用^=运算符可以选择属性值以特定字符串开头的元素。
  • 可以通过CSS样式为以'Follow'和'Message'开头的按钮应用样式。
  • 确保颜色对比良好,以提高可见性和可用性。
  • 使用ARIA标签可以增强用户交互,特别是对依赖辅助技术的用户。
  • CSS属性选择器不仅适用于ARIA标签,也适用于其他HTML属性。
  • 通过使用CSS属性选择器,可以有效地针对以特定字符串开头的ARIA标签进行样式设置。

延伸问答

如何使用CSS选择器为以特定字符串开头的ARIA标签应用样式?

可以使用CSS属性选择器中的^=运算符,针对以特定字符串开头的ARIA标签应用样式,例如'Follow'或'Message'。

使用^=运算符的CSS选择器有什么优势?

使用^=运算符可以动态选择以特定字符串开头的元素,提升可访问性和用户体验。

如何确保按钮的颜色对比良好以提高可见性?

在设计按钮时,确保背景色与文字颜色之间有足够的对比度,以提高可见性和可用性。

ARIA标签在网页开发中有什么重要性?

ARIA标签可以增强用户交互,特别是对依赖辅助技术的用户,提供更清晰的界面。

可以使用CSS属性选择器针对哪些HTML属性?

CSS属性选择器不仅适用于ARIA标签,还可以用于任何HTML属性。

如何为不同的ARIA标签设置不同的样式?

可以为不同的ARIA标签使用不同的CSS规则,例如分别为以'Follow'和'Message'开头的按钮设置样式。

➡️

继续阅读